.... has observed that a manufacturer who opts the payment of duty under Rule 96ZO(3), can opt out of the procedure any time during the financial year. Thus it is clear that the appellants can opt out of the scheme subsequently, but for the period for which they have opted for payment of duty under the scheme, they are bound to pay the duty in terms of the said rules.
